As-Suwayda-Sana
The Friends of the Environment Association in As-Suwayda organized this evening a recreational event for children and the elderly at the headquarters of the Social Welfare Association (Orphan's House), which included sports, cultural and artistic activities.
The head of the Friends of the Environment Association, Eng. Turki Abu Saab, said in a statement to SANA reporter that the event stems from the social responsibility towards the home’s inmates, children and the elderly, to draw a smile and joy on their faces and to confirm the community’s interest in them.
While Iqbal Al-Atallah from the Friends of the Environment Association pointed out that the participation confirms the importance of providing support and assistance to the children of the home, by presenting sports and artistic paragraphs that bring happiness and joy to their hearts.
The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Social Welfare Society Salim Ghanem indicated that the event contributes to enhancing orphan children's sense of support and assistance, pointing out that the home provides health care, education and psychological support to the home's guests, whose number exceeds 105.
